Vintage 8mm home movie footage from Chelan, Washington, USA, in 1939, showing a swimmer in the water near a rugged mountain. The scene is captured through a dark frame, giving it a nostalgic, archival feel. The swimmer, wearing a light-colored cap, moves across the calm water, with a large, rocky mountain forming a dramatic backdrop. The film exhibits natural grain, slight color fading, and subtle scratches, characteristic of early 20th-century amateur footage. This authentic, unscripted moment captures a serene outdoor activity in a remote natural setting.
